Why Convert HTML to PDF?

PDFs are the universal document format - they display identically on every device, can't be easily edited, and are perfect for sharing finalized content. Converting HTML to PDF is essential for creating invoices, reports, certificates, documentation, and any content you need to preserve exactly as designed.

2. wkhtmltopdf

Best for Developers

Command-line tool using WebKit rendering engine. Industry standard for server-side PDF generation, used by countless web applications.

Pros:

  • Excellent CSS support
  • Scriptable/automatable
  • Free and open source
  • Handles JavaScript

Cons:

  • Requires installation
  • Learning curve for CLI
  • Not actively maintained

3. Puppeteer (Headless Chrome)

Google's Node.js library for controlling headless Chrome. Generates PDFs exactly as Chrome would render them, with full modern web features support.

Pros:

  • Perfect rendering accuracy
  • Full JavaScript support
  • Actively maintained by Google
  • Programmatic control

Cons:

  • Requires Node.js knowledge
  • Heavy resource usage
  • Not for non-developers

Tips for Better HTML to PDF Conversion

1. Use Print-Specific CSS

Add @media print rules to optimize your HTML for PDF output:

@media print {
  body { margin: 0; }
  .no-print { display: none; }
  a { text-decoration: none; color: #000; }
}

2. Set Page Size

Use CSS @page rule to control PDF page dimensions and margins.

3. Avoid Background Graphics

Many PDF converters skip background images by default. Use inline images for critical visuals.

4. Test Before Production

Always generate a test PDF before deploying HTML-to-PDF functionality. Different converters handle edge cases differently.

Why does my CSS look different in the PDF?

PDF converters vary in CSS support. Some don't handle flexbox or grid properly. Use print-specific CSS, test thoroughly, and consider using simpler layouts for PDF-destined content.

Can I automate HTML to PDF conversion?

Yes, use Puppeteer (Node.js), wkhtmltopdf (command-line), or PDF generation APIs like PDFShift. These tools integrate into automated workflows and server-side applications.
